Global Trust Asset Management's NOCT Position: Q1 2025 in Review

Global Trust Asset Management sold out of Innovator Growth-100 Power Buffer ETF October (NOCT) in Q1 2025, closing a stake of 5,000 shares — an estimated $257K sold.

Global Trust Asset Management first reported a position in NOCT in Q4 2020 and held it in 12 quarters. The position peaked at $444K in Q2 2024. 80 funds tracked by Wall St. Rank hold NOCT as of Q1 2025.
